Frequently Asked Questions about Belz Park
How much are Studio apartments in Belz Park?
There are currently 9 Studio Apartments in Belz Park with rent ranges from $949 to $2,846 with an average price of $1,278.
What is the current price range for One Bedroom Belz Park Apartments for rent?
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in Belz Park ranges from $590 to $2,965 with an average monthly rent of $1,699.
What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in Belz Park cost?
The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in Belz Park range from $614 to $6,512.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$2,303.
How expensive are Belz Park Three Bedroom Apartments?
There are currently 8 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in Belz Park on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$2,390 to $4,429 - averaging $3,209 for the location.
